a college offers a course that prepares students for the state licensing exam for real estate brokers. Last year, ten of the students who completed this course took the exam. The colleve wants to know how well its students did on the exam. you've been asked to write a program to summarize the results. You've been given a list of these ten students. Next to each name is written a 1 if the student passed the exam.or a 2 if the student failed.

Your program should analyse the results of the exam as follows:

1. Input each test result (I.e , a 1 or a 2). Display the message "Enter result" on the screen each time the program requests another test result.

2. Count the number of each test types.

3. Display a summary of the test results, indicating the number of students who passed and the number who failed.

4. If more than eight students passed the exam, print the message "Bonus to instructor".

BONUS: Also present the algorithm u used in writing the program.

Sorry I just started studying programming and I know nothing about java for now.
Here is the result in Python:
Note: I've tested this code and it works perfectly.
.

passes = 0 # number of passes
failures = 0 # number of failure
studentCounter = 0 #number of students

# Process results
while studentCounter < 10:
result = input ("Enter result (1 = pass, 2 = fail): "wink

if result == 1:
passes += 1

else:
failures += 1

studentCounter += 1
print passes, "students passed and", failures, "students failed"

if passes > 8:
print "Bonus for instructor!"

if u have ever learnt C, u will see this example in a book by DEITEL tagged "C HOW TO PROGRAM".

it is used to illustrate iterative programming (i.e. using control structures like the if statement).

it is really simple. all u need to know is how to do the PROBLEM ANALYSIS stage of programming before going further.

This is a general programming idea not peculiar to JAVA alone.
